Africano named president of Unified Solutions

David A. Africano recently was named president of Unified Solutions, an internet technology security company that provides solutions to the defense and national-security sectors.

The company, based in Herndon, Virginia, said Africano provides a “wealth of experience and an extensive background in the defense and national-security industry.”

Africano will be based on the Space Coast.

Africano has held various leadership roles in several global organizations throughout his 24-year career, where he led teams, developed strategic partnerships and oversaw significant projects.

Africano will oversee the company's day-to-day operations, strategic planning and business development initiatives.

The company said he will work closely with the executive team to ensure Unified Solutions continues to provide cutting-edge solutions and exceptional service to its clients, while fostering a culture of innovation, collaboration and employee growth.

Cooler named executive director at The Blake in Viera

Cynthia Cooler recently was named executive director at The Blake in Viera, a senior-living community.

The Blake is a collection of communities in Alabama, Arkansas, Florida, Louisiana, Mississippi, South Carolina, Tennessee, Texas and Virginia that provides assisted-living and memory-care services for older adults. The Blake is a leader in senior living, setting high standards and providing long-term stability for each location.

In Brevard County, The Blake Viera is located at 5700 Lake Andrew Drive.

Cooler was born in Memphis, Tennessee, and graduated high school in Brevard County before continuing her education in the panhandle of Florida.

Ferrara becomes patient engagement associate at Rocket Healthcare

Mike Ferrara recently joined Rocket Healthcare in Cocoa Beach as a patient engagement associate.

Ferrara has been involved in health care for about 15 years.

A native of Satellite Beach, Ferrara graduated from the University of North Florida with a bachelor’s degree in public health and a minor in health education.

After graduation, he worked for 10 years as a corporate wellness coordinator for Johnson & Johnson Vision Care in Jacksonville. Ferrara also ran wellness programming around the campus, focused on engaging the hard-to-reach manufacturing employee population. He also trained clients and taught group fitness classes in the on-site fitness center.

Most recently, Ferrara worked for two years as a health coach for Noom ― a subscription-based app for tracking a person's food intake and exercise habits ― guiding clients to make lasting behavior and lifestyle changes towards living a healthier, happier life.
